TL;DR Summary

A bass fisherman in Nova Scotia, Rick Austin, had an unexpected encounter when he hooked a juvenile great white shark while fishing in his kayak. Austin captured the incredible footage on his head-mounted camera, expressing shock and amazement at the massive predator. Biologists later confirmed the fish's identity, estimating it to be between 6-8 feet long and weighing 200-250 pounds. Austin defended his decision to cut the line, citing safety concerns due to his small kayak size.
